Heavy Machinery Design Specialist

2 weeks ago


Boucherville, Quebec, Canada Andritz AG Full time

**About Us**

ANDRITZ Canada is a leading manufacturer of hydroelectric turbines and generators with over 185 years of experience. Our company aims to make the greatest possible contribution to a sustainable future and help our customers achieve their sustainability goals.

 

We are looking for a skilled Design Engineer to join our team. The successful candidate will be responsible for designing heavy mechanical equipment for hydroelectric installations, including overhead cranes, gates, stoplogs, trash racks, embedded parts, and lifting devices for water intakes, draft tube, spillways and water regulation structures.

 

Job Responsibilities

  • Participate in various stages of a hydroelectric project (feasibility, preliminary design, detailed engineering, etc.) for new power plants or refurbishments of existing plants.
  • Review and assimilate contractual technical specifications.
  • Produce design notes for the equipment under your responsibility.
  • Prepare technical specifications for some of the auxiliary systems, such as hydraulic power units (HPUs), pumps, accumulators and piping.
  • Coordinate your deliverables with other relevant disciplines (electrical, automation, civil, etc.).
  • Prepare components schematics complete with component key dimensions.
  • Support the team of drafting technicians with 3D modeling and detail drawing of the equipment under their responsibility.
  • Participate in the preparation of installation procedures.
  • Review and stamp the technical documentation produced under your supervision.
  • Support manufacturing, workshop testing, installation and commissioning of systems.
  • Review and analyze installation report to ensure equipment compliance.
  • Participate in the planning of engineering activities related to projects on which you are assigned.
  • Assist the estimating department in putting together proposals by preparing preliminary design and sketches and identifying strategic assumptions.

 

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ree in mechanical engineering.
  • 8 to 10 years of experience in the design of heavy mechanical equipment for hydroelectric installations.
  • Member of the Ordre des Ingénieurs du Québec.
  • Knowledge of current standards and codes.
  • Experience in designing hydraulic and auxiliary systems for hydroelectric power plants (an asset).
  • Practical experience in hydroelectric power plants or similar systems (an asset).
  • Knowledge of 2D (AutoCAD) and 3D (Solid Work, Inventor, etc.) design software for supervisory purposes.
